-- gerrit commit d012f58745540580ff998042283e63e5038278f2 Author: John David Anglin <[email protected]> Date: Wed Oct 2 21:26:38 2013 +0100 flash: fix mini51 cygwin build issues Under certain versions of cygwin it appears PAGE_SIZE is already defined. So change name to stop any possible build issues.
